Trick ’r Treat is a creepy, darkly comic celebration of the scariest night of the year: Halloween.  The film’s ensemble cast includes Academy Award winner Anna Paquin (The Piano, HBO’s True Blood), Brian Cox (The Bourne Identity, X2), Leslie Bibb (Iron Man, Talladega Nights), Dylan Baker (Spider-Man 2, Happiness) and Tahmoh Penikett (Battlestar Galactica).

PH2TR855QwP658 In the tradition of Creepshow and Tales From The Crypt comes five interwoven tales set on Halloween night: a suburban couple learns the dangers of blowing out a jack-o-lantern before midnight; a high school principal moonlights as a vicious serial killer; a young virgin whose quest for that someone special takes a gruesome turn; a group of teens carry out a cruel prank with disastrous consequences; and a cantankerous old man battles a mischievous trick-or-treating demon.

Trick ’r Treat is a collection of creepy stories that mixes fun with fear, candy with poison, and laughter with screams.
